This was the lunch served on the 7th.
The day they left. Very simple.
Missing in the picture is, curds, appalam and sambar.
Lunch:
French beans sambar
Avarkkai paal poriyal
Cabbage poriyal
Valakkai masala
Mango patchadi
Cucumber raitha
Appalam
Rasam
Curds
White rice
Green gram dal payasam

Mushroom Masala (kugan)
[tscii]
MUSHROOM MASALA
200 grms button mushrooms or oyster sliced
2 green chillies sliced
¼ tsp turmeric powder
½ tsp red chillie powder
1 tsp meat curry powder
¼ tsp garam masala powder
¼ tsp pepper powder
1 tbs oil
Salt to taste
Little lime juice
Cut coriander leaves for garnish
To Saute And Grind To Paste:
3 medium onions sliced
2 tomatoes chopped
1 tsp ginger garlic paste
2 tbs oil
Method:
Heat a wok with 2 tbs of oil.
Add in all the ingredients to sauté.
Cook till raw smell disappears. Cool and grind to paste.
Heat a pot with 1 tbs of oil.
Add in the sliced mushrooms and stir fry for a minute.
Add in the green chillies, and sauté.
Now add in all the powders and salt. Sauté well.
Add in the ground paste and 2 cups of water.
Stir well and let it cook.
Simmer till mushrooms are cooked and the gravy thick.
Add in little lime juice, stir well
Add in the cut coriander leaves and remove.
Serve with chapathi or parotta or any items you prefer.
